What Is Chaga Mushroom? (Inonotus obliquus)
Chaga is a parasitic fungus that grows primarily on birch trees in northern climates. Its dark, cracked exterior is rich in natural melanin, giving the conk its signature “burnt charcoal” appearance.
Traditionally used in Siberian and Nordic folk medicine, Chaga has been consumed for centuries for vitality, longevity, and immune strength. Today, it’s gaining new attention for its profound skin benefits — many of which are now being studied in modern research.
1. Chaga Is One of the Richest Sources of Antioxidants on Earth
One of the primary reasons Chaga is so effective for skin health is its extremely high antioxidant content. In fact, Chaga extract contains some of the highest ORAC values recorded in natural substances.
These antioxidants include:
-
polyphenols
-
superoxide dismutase (SOD)
-
triterpenes
-
betulin and betulinic acid
-
melanin pigments
These compounds help neutralize free radicals — the culprits behind premature aging, fine lines, loss of elasticity, dullness, and environmental skin damage.
Why this matters for your skin:
Chaga helps protect the skin from oxidative stress caused by UV exposure, pollution, and internal inflammation — making it one of the most potent anti-aging ingredients in natural skincare.

4. Chaga Supports Collagen + Elasticity Through Betulinic Acid
Chaga absorbs betulin from the birch trees it grows on, transforming it into betulinic acid, a compound actively studied for its regenerative and collagen-supporting properties.
Benefits for your skin:
-
supports collagen production
-
improves firmness
-
helps maintain elasticity
-
encourages healthy cell turnover
This makes Chaga a powerful natural ally for anti-aging routines and anyone wanting smoother, firmer-looking skin.
